Duplicate Excel Sheet Easily
Duplicating Excel Sheets: A Step-by-Step Guide
When working with Excel, there are times when you need to duplicate an entire sheet to use as a template for another set of data or to create a backup before making significant changes. Excel provides several methods to duplicate sheets, each with its own advantages. In this guide, we will explore the different ways to duplicate an Excel sheet easily.Method 1: Using the Drag and Drop Feature
The drag and drop feature is one of the quickest ways to duplicate a sheet in Excel. Here’s how you can do it: - Hold down the Ctrl key: This is crucial as it signals Excel that you want to copy the sheet rather than move it. - Click on the sheet tab: Select the tab of the sheet you wish to duplicate. - Drag the sheet tab: While still holding down the Ctrl key, drag the sheet tab to the right (or left, depending on where you want the new sheet to be located). - Release the mouse button: Once you release the mouse button, Excel will create a duplicate of the sheet.Method 2: Using the Right-Click Context Menu
Another straightforward method to duplicate a sheet involves using the right-click context menu: - Right-click on the sheet tab: Select the tab of the sheet you want to duplicate and right-click on it. - Choose “Move or Copy”: From the context menu, select “Move or Copy.” - Check the “Create a copy” box: In the “Move or Copy” dialog box, make sure to check the box that says “Create a copy.” - Click OK: After checking the “Create a copy” box, click OK to create a duplicate of the sheet.Method 3: Using the Keyboard Shortcut
For those who prefer using keyboard shortcuts, Excel also provides an efficient way to duplicate sheets: - Select the sheet: Click on the tab of the sheet you want to duplicate. - Use the shortcut: Press Alt + E + M to open the “Move or Copy” dialog box. - Check the “Create a copy” box: Ensure the “Create a copy” box is checked. - Press Enter: After checking the box, press Enter to confirm and create the duplicate sheet.Method 4: Using VBA Macro
For advanced users or those looking to automate the process of duplicating sheets, using a VBA macro can be an efficient method:| Step | Action |
|---|---|
| 1 | Open the Visual Basic for Applications editor by pressing Alt + F11 or navigating to Developer > Visual Basic. |
| 2 | In the Visual Basic for Applications editor, insert a new module by right-clicking on any of the objects for your workbook in the “Project” window and choosing Insert > Module. |
| 3 | Paste the following VBA code into the module window:
Sub DuplicateSheet()
Sheets(“Sheet1”).Copy After:=Sheets(“Sheet1”)
End Sub
|
| 4 | Replace “Sheet1” with the name of the sheet you want to duplicate. |
| 5 | Press F5 to run the macro, or close the VBA editor and run it from the Developer tab in Excel. |
📝 Note: When using VBA, ensure you understand the code and its implications to avoid unintended changes to your workbook.
Choosing the Right Method
The choice of method depends on your personal preference, the frequency of duplicating sheets, and whether you need to automate this process. For most users, the drag and drop feature or the right-click context menu will suffice. However, for those who work extensively with Excel and need to duplicate sheets as part of a larger workflow, using a VBA macro could offer greater efficiency.Applications and Benefits
Duplicating Excel sheets has various applications and benefits, including: - Template Creation: Duplicating a well-formatted sheet saves time when creating new templates for similar data sets. - Data Backup: Creating a duplicate before making significant changes ensures you have a backup in case something goes wrong. - Collaboration: Duplicating sheets can facilitate collaboration by allowing team members to work on different versions of the data without affecting the original.As you explore these methods, you’ll find that duplicating Excel sheets is not only easy but also incredibly useful for managing and organizing your work within Excel. Whether you’re working on a personal project, collaborating with a team, or simply looking to streamline your workflow, knowing how to duplicate sheets efficiently can make a significant difference in your productivity.
In the end, mastering the art of duplicating Excel sheets is just one of the many skills that can enhance your overall Excel proficiency, enabling you to work more effectively and efficiently with this powerful tool. By applying these methods, you can leverage Excel’s capabilities to achieve your goals, whether personal or professional.